
KENNEDY GOLF COURSE
Tulsa, Oklahoma
1925
​
Unknown Maxwell designs 18-hole sand green public Kennedy golf course in Tulsa on land owned by Dr. Samuel G. Kennedy adjacent to Tulsa Country Club. [Daily Ardmoreite, February 17, 1935; The Daily Oklahoman, November 21, 1952; The Daily Oklahoman, March 12, 1957; The American Annual Golf Guide 1926, Golf Guide Company, Inc. (1926)]
March 16 Maxwell leaves Ardmore “on a short business trip to Tulsa.” [Daily Ardmoreite, March 17, 1925] Editorial Note: Based on the date, it is possible this trip related to the design and/or construction of the Kennedy golf course in Tulsa.
​
October 1 Maxwell has completed the Kennedy golf course in Tulsa. [Perry Journal, October 1, 1925] Editorial Note: While it is not clear exactly when the Kennedy course was completed, this article indicates that work was finished at least by the end of September of 1925.
